Cerence Pursues Legal Action Against Amazon Over Alleged Voice Technology Patent Violations

Cerence seeks ITC import restrictions and files Texas lawsuit, alleging Amazon's smart devices infringe on its conversational AI patents.

Cerence Inc. has initiated a series of legal actions against Amazon.com and its affiliates, alleging unauthorized use of its patented voice technology in smart devices. U.S. Enforces New IP Law with Sanctions on Russian Cyber Actors Linked to Stolen Software Tools

OFAC targets Sergey Zelenyuk, Matrix LLC, and associates in unprecedented action under Protecting American Intellectual Property Act

The U.S. Department of the Treasury’s Office of Foreign Assets Control (OFAC) has imposed sanctions on Russian national Sergey Sergeyevich Zelenyuk, his company Matrix LLC (Operation Zero), and several associates for their involvement in acquiring and distributing stolen U.S. cyber tools. Province expanding program that supports intellectual property

Ontario is investing up to $8 million to help the province’s colleges, universities and research institutions commercialize and protect the intellectual property (IP) on new disco…

Ontario is investing up to $8 million to help the province’s colleges, universities and research institutions commercialize and protect the intellectual property (IP) on new discoveries they make. Celadyne Technologies Secures $250,000 UT Seed Fund Investment to Advance Hydrogen Fuel Cell Innovation

University of Texas at Austin’s Discovery to Impact backs materials science startup to strengthen hydrogen energy applications and supply chain resilience.

Celadyne Technologies, a startup emerging from UT Austin’s Cockrell School of Engineering, has received a $250,000 investment from the UT Seed Fund.
